Recycler! :D I found out that you can't click on "Accept" in the recycler. And as EdoTom said, gifts doesn't work. Otherwise, well done Alex!
Cool man!
I don't know why but the gift reports me an error.
If I send a gift, it doesn't work (hc gift too), here you can see the error log.
Code:2019-10-16T16:38:25.942 - [ErrorLogger] - Error occurred when handling (100) for user (Edo): java.lang.NullPointerException at org.alexdev.kepler.game.item.ItemManager.createGift(ItemManager.java:44) at org.alexdev.kepler.messages.incoming.catalogue.GRPC.handle(GRPC.java:93) at org.alexdev.kepler.messages.MessageHandler.invoke(MessageHandler.java:504) at org.alexdev.kepler.messages.MessageHandler.handleRequest(MessageHandler.java:491) at org.alexdev.kepler.server.netty.connections.ConnectionHandler.channelRead0(ConnectionHandler.java:99) at org.alexdev.kepler.server.netty.connections.ConnectionHandler.channelRead0(ConnectionHandler.java:20) at io.netty.channel.SimpleChannelInboundHandler.channelRead(SimpleChannelInboundHandler.java:105)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:362)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:348) at io.netty.channel.AbstractChannelHandlerContext.fireChannelRead(AbstractChannelHandlerContext.java:340) at io.netty.handler.codec.ByteToMessageDecoder.fireChannelRead(ByteToMessageDecoder.java:310) at io.netty.handler.codec.ByteToMessageDecoder.channelRead(ByteToMessageDecoder.java:284)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:362)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:348) at io.netty.channel.AbstractChannelHandlerContext.fireChannelRead(AbstractChannelHandlerContext.java:340) at io.netty.channel.DefaultChannelPipeline$HeadContext.channelRead(DefaultChannelPipeline.java:1414)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:362)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:348) at io.netty.channel.DefaultChannelPipeline.fireChannelRead(DefaultChannelPipeline.java:945) at io.netty.channel.nio.AbstractNioByteChannel$NioByteUnsafe.read(AbstractNioByteChannel.java:146) at io.netty.channel.nio.NioEventLoop.processSelectedKey(NioEventLoop.java:645) at io.netty.channel.nio.NioEventLoop.processSelectedKeysPlain(NioEventLoop.java:545) at io.netty.channel.nio.NioEventLoop.processSelectedKeys(NioEventLoop.java:499) at io.netty.channel.nio.NioEventLoop.run(NioEventLoop.java:459) at io.netty.util.concurrent.SingleThreadEventExecutor$5.run(SingleThreadEventExecutor.java:886) at io.netty.util.concurrent.FastThreadLocalRunnable.run(FastThreadLocalRunnable.java:30) at java.base/java.lang.Thread.run(Thread.java:830) 2019-10-16T16:41:11.722 - [ErrorLogger] - Error occurred when handling (78) for user (Edo): java.lang.NullPointerException at org.alexdev.kepler.messages.incoming.rooms.items.PRESENTOPEN.handle(PRESENTOPEN.java:54) at org.alexdev.kepler.messages.MessageHandler.invoke(MessageHandler.java:504) at org.alexdev.kepler.messages.MessageHandler.handleRequest(MessageHandler.java:491) at org.alexdev.kepler.server.netty.connections.ConnectionHandler.channelRead0(ConnectionHandler.java:99) at org.alexdev.kepler.server.netty.connections.ConnectionHandler.channelRead0(ConnectionHandler.java:20) at io.netty.channel.SimpleChannelInboundHandler.channelRead(SimpleChannelInboundHandler.java:105)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:362)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:348) at io.netty.channel.AbstractChannelHandlerContext.fireChannelRead(AbstractChannelHandlerContext.java:340) at io.netty.handler.codec.ByteToMessageDecoder.fireChannelRead(ByteToMessageDecoder.java:310) at io.netty.handler.codec.ByteToMessageDecoder.channelRead(ByteToMessageDecoder.java:284)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:362)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:348) at io.netty.channel.AbstractChannelHandlerContext.fireChannelRead(AbstractChannelHandlerContext.java:340) at io.netty.channel.DefaultChannelPipeline$HeadContext.channelRead(DefaultChannelPipeline.java:1414)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:362)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:348) at io.netty.channel.DefaultChannelPipeline.fireChannelRead(DefaultChannelPipeline.java:945) at io.netty.channel.nio.AbstractNioByteChannel$NioByteUnsafe.read(AbstractNioByteChannel.java:146) at io.netty.channel.nio.NioEventLoop.processSelectedKey(NioEventLoop.java:645) at io.netty.channel.nio.NioEventLoop.processSelectedKeysPlain(NioEventLoop.java:545) at io.netty.channel.nio.NioEventLoop.processSelectedKeys(NioEventLoop.java:499) at io.netty.channel.nio.NioEventLoop.run(NioEventLoop.java:459) at io.netty.util.concurrent.SingleThreadEventExecutor$5.run(SingleThreadEventExecutor.java:886) at io.netty.util.concurrent.FastThreadLocalRunnable.run(FastThreadLocalRunnable.java:30) at java.base/java.lang.Thread.run(Thread.java:830)
Recycler! :D I found out that you can't click on "Accept" in the recycler. And as EdoTom said, gifts doesn't work. Otherwise, well done Alex!
Changelog
- Fixes gifting and HC gifts
Download: https://github.com/Quackster/Kepler/...es/tag/v1.22.2
You can click accept on the Ecotron, that's how I knew it was working.
Last edited by Quackster; 21-10-19 at 09:39 PM.
The Habbo archives: http://alex-dev.org/archive/
Has anyone got a valid v26 dcr pack and loader?
Tried some but none is working.
@Quackster u got anything?![]()
http://alex-dev.org/archive/Habbo%20...ave/v26-dcr.7z
Back them up so you don't have to worry about finding them again, and any further help I'd advise making a help thread.
The Habbo archives: http://alex-dev.org/archive/
Is there a correct SQL file for Navicat MYSQL? I can't seem to execute the original file withouth errors... @Quackster
Last edited by Yessinn; 26-10-19 at 07:22 PM.
Make sure you're using the latest version of MariaDB.
https://downloads.mariadb.org/mariadb/10.4.8/
Worldwide
Fucking your сика
Drinking your водка
Uploaded with succes on MariaDB.
But still having some issues with Kepler:
- Only with the V14 DCR and the V14 setting on the setting.ini, then Kepler + Client works fine. But when I change the DCR to V18 and the setting.ini port to v15. I can't seem to get trax working again.
- The client keeps freezing random, I have to close IE and log in the hotel again. (no error log)
- I can't open any HC Gifts (see error below)
- Can't save any camera pictures (keeps saving)
![]()
Last edited by Yessinn; 27-10-19 at 12:07 PM.
- Don't use buggy piece of shit fake v18 dcrs, I already said earlier in this thread there's two CCT's to replace in the v14 pack to make it v15 (which introduces Trax playlists and Jukeboxes)
https://github.com/Quackster/Kepler/...8/v15_ccts.zip
- I posted in the main thread the best browser to use and how to install Shockwave, please use Pale Moon 32-bit, this issue with Shockwave isn't Kepler related.
- Investigating now.
- You have misconfigured the MUS port on your loader.
Last edited by Quackster; 27-10-19 at 12:58 PM.
The Habbo archives: http://alex-dev.org/archive/
Replaced the CCT's, trax on the V15 settings works fine now, thanks!
Just installed Shockwave 11.6, now it won't crash in IE anymore!
Forgot to port forward the right MUS port.. my bad. Thanks!
EDIT:
Still some issues
Stacking furniture..?
Error in Kepler:
And I don't have the Recycler/Ecotron 2007-2008 version page in the catalogue (Or isn't it released yet?) (A)Code:2019-10-27T17:37:53.198 - [ErrorLogger] - Generate collision map failed for room: 1002 java.lang.NullPointerException at org.alexdev.kepler.game.room.mapping.RoomMapping.regenerateItemCollision(RoomMapping.java:102) at org.alexdev.kepler.game.room.mapping.RoomMapping.regenerateCollisionMap(RoomMapping.java:54) at org.alexdev.kepler.game.room.mapping.RoomMapping.moveItem(RoomMapping.java:233) at org.alexdev.kepler.messages.incoming.rooms.items.MOVESTUFF.handle(MOVESTUFF.java:67) at org.alexdev.kepler.messages.MessageHandler.invoke(MessageHandler.java:504) at org.alexdev.kepler.messages.MessageHandler.handleRequest(MessageHandler.java:491) at org.alexdev.kepler.server.netty.connections.ConnectionHandler.channelRead0(ConnectionHandler.java:99) at org.alexdev.kepler.server.netty.connections.ConnectionHandler.channelRead0(ConnectionHandler.java:20) at io.netty.channel.SimpleChannelInboundHandler.channelRead(SimpleChannelInboundHandler.java:105)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:362)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:348) at io.netty.channel.AbstractChannelHandlerContext.fireChannelRead(AbstractChannelHandlerContext.java:340) at io.netty.handler.codec.ByteToMessageDecoder.fireChannelRead(ByteToMessageDecoder.java:310) at io.netty.handler.codec.ByteToMessageDecoder.channelRead(ByteToMessageDecoder.java:284)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:362)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:348) at io.netty.channel.AbstractChannelHandlerContext.fireChannelRead(AbstractChannelHandlerContext.java:340) at io.netty.channel.DefaultChannelPipeline$HeadContext.channelRead(DefaultChannelPipeline.java:1414)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:362) at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:348) at io.netty.channel.DefaultChannelPipeline.fireChannelRead(DefaultChannelPipeline.java:945) at io.netty.channel.nio.AbstractNioByteChannel$NioByteUnsafe.read(AbstractNioByteChannel.java:146) at io.netty.channel.nio.NioEventLoop.processSelectedKey(NioEventLoop.java:645) at io.netty.channel.nio.NioEventLoop.processSelectedKeysPlain(NioEventLoop.java:545) at io.netty.channel.nio.NioEventLoop.processSelectedKeys(NioEventLoop.java:499) at io.netty.channel.nio.NioEventLoop.run(NioEventLoop.java:459) at io.netty.util.concurrent.SingleThreadEventExecutor$5.run(SingleThreadEventExecutor.java:886) at io.netty.util.concurrent.FastThreadLocalRunnable.run(FastThreadLocalRunnable.java:30) at java.base/java.lang.Thread.run(Thread.java:830)
Last edited by Yessinn; 27-10-19 at 08:51 PM.
Okay I clearly said do not Internet Explorer, use Pale Moon 32-bit
No idea why that room mapping error happens, probably means you placed an item out of bounds of the room map, which means you edited the database coordinates because the server does not let the user place items out of bounds (not my fault).
And yes the Ecotron page is in the database and has been released, unless you haven't ran the update queries between versions (not my fault).
And fixes for opening presents: https://github.com/Quackster/Kepler/...es/tag/v1.22.3
The Habbo archives: http://alex-dev.org/archive/
I didn't edit any database coordinates. And for the Ecotron, I started a fresh clean install from v1.22.2 downloaded from your GitHub, used the SQL that came with that. If I search through the SQL from that version, I can't seem to find anything about the Ecotron in there.
Thanks for the quick v1.22.3 updated! :D
The Habbo archives: http://alex-dev.org/archive/
Only SQL I have is: Recycler_rewards and Recycler_sessions, but still no page in the catalogue. I updated, and using the new v1.22.3 update, but still the same gift error. Maybe I am overseeying something, but there wasn't any new SQL that I had to run right, to fix the error?
Last edited by Yessinn; 28-10-19 at 11:06 AM.